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8896 6308 0560655 472070 679
68472122341 8843706399 636054
68472122341 8843706399 636054
66769589015 1137495 57 586
All about undefined
Interested in learning more?
68472122341 8843706399 636054
66769589015 1137495 57 586
See more
500462 06 6280
27455 98 33351846 05811023355
See more
8883548266 7209327
3229 63 19009585
See more